86 Wonga Rd, Ringwood is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1970. The property has a land size of 651m2 and floor size of 127m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in August 2023.

The size of Ringwood is approximately 10.2 square kilometres. It has 35 parks covering nearly 13.2% of total area. The population of Ringwood in 2016 was 17471 people. By 2021 the population was 19144 showing a population growth of 9.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ringwood is 30-39 years. Households in Ringwood are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ringwood work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 57.80% of the homes in Ringwood were owner-occupied compared with 58.60% in 2016.
